Accessible Ramp Installation in Wilmington, NC
Accessible ramp installation services provide practical solutions for creating safe and convenient entryways for individuals with mobility challenges. These projects typically include installing ramps for residential homes, apartment complexes, and commercial properties to accommodate wheelchairs, walkers, or other mobility devices. Property owners often seek information about the types of ramps available, such as portable, modular, or custom-built options, and want to understand how the installation process can be integrated seamlessly into existing structures.
Before requesting accessible ramp installation, property owners usually want to know about the space requirements, materials used, and any local building codes or regulations that may apply. Clarifying the intended use, weight capacity, and aesthetic preferences can help ensure the completed project meets both functional needs and design expectations. Understanding these details can facilitate a smooth process and result in a safe, durable, and accessible entryway tailored to the property’s specific needs.

Accessible Ramp Installation Questions
What types of ramps are available for installation? Various options include portable, modular, and custom-built ramps to suit different property needs and accessibility requirements.
Are accessible ramps suitable for all properties? Most properties can accommodate a ramp, whether for residential entrances, commercial buildings, or outdoor pathways.
What materials are used for installing accessible ramps? Common materials include aluminum, wood, and concrete, chosen for durability and safety.
What should property owners consider before installing a ramp? Factors like ramp slope, space availability, and compliance with accessibility standards are important to evaluate.
